CXF work with mutual auth

Hi,
Appreciate if some one can explain one of my urgent question please.
I have CXF Rest endpoint that deploy in the tomcat and another CXF client
in another tomcat. I want make communicate both end using Mutual Auth.
But.I couldn't find proper way to give cert to the client and read headers
for that from service handler in Cxf server web app. Need sample code or
some doc please.

FYI, on the client side you can experiment with JAX-RS 2.0 Client API or
configure CXF HttpConduit directly, see HttpConduit info:
http://cxf.apache.org/docs/client-http-transport-including-ssl-support.html

on the server you can get TlsSessionInfo from the current message like this:

message.get(TLSSessionInfo.class)

as far as I recall HttpServletRequest also may have some standard 
attributes set
